... rheocasting process variations. These include UBE's New Rheocasting (NRC) process, MIT's Semisolid Rheocasting (SSR) process, THT's Subliquidus Casting (SLC) process, Alcan's Swirl Enthalpy Equilibration Device (SEED), Brunel's Rheo-Diecasting process, Mercury-Marine's Slurry-on-Demand process, and WPI's...

... is called rheocasting. The slurry can also be mixed with particulates, whiskers, or short fibers before casting. This modified form of rheocasting to produce near-net shape MMC parts is called compocasting. Particles and discontinuous fibers of silicon carbide, titanium carbide, alumina, silicon nitride...
